Key Account Managers (for Public Health) in East Africa (Nigeria and Kenya)

IQVIA Holdings Inc.

Various Locations

Key requirement for this role

To facilitating exponential growth, the primary responsibility under this role is to design and implement effective strategies for account management, relationship building and lead generation from government agencies, bilateral/multilateral agencies and other public sector sources. Critical functions would include advocacy for positioning IQVIA as a preferred partner for Government, public sector agencies, bilateral/multilateral agencies, and INGOs including Africa CDC, Africa Union, KEMRI, UNICEF, WHO, Palladium, UNAIDS, MMV, UNPFA, COHRED, DNDI, Global Alliance for Improved Nutrition, etc.

Develops and maintains long term relationships for IQVIA with relevant stakeholders in the account, engaging with new audiences when necessary and is included in strategic or critical business discussions at head quarter and country mission levels.

Principle Accountabilities

  • Identify key accounts and develop relationship with key stakeholders at Ministry of Health, allied departments, state/ regional level government health departments, donors in the country, country level implementation partners and NGOs.
  • Proactive target client outreach to identify opportunities for IQVIA early in design phase and work with stakeholders (government and donors) to shape these opportunities, by all fair means
  • Identify and develop leads for business opportunities for potential funding from development partner to maintain and increase organizational growth
  • Deliver activities for business development including writing high quality concept notes, and project proposal, in close collaboration with Public Health Practice across other geographies
  • Gathers strategic intelligence regarding key donors, with a focus on understanding their priorities, funding cycles, and upcoming calls for proposals. Also, collate and share insights into competitive positioning, demand trends, and client feedback
  • Conceptualize, manage and foster strategic partnerships to increase the share-of-voice to create high visibility and unique positioning of IQVIA as trusted healthcare advisor
  • Works closely with Public Health Practice leadership to provide guidance on translating early discussions with potential partners into concept notes and project proposals. Also, develop internal and external communication material on the respective accounts such as project updates, value delivered, account MIS etc
  • Drive participation in the client feedback process

Minimum Education, Experience, & Specialized Knowledge Required

  • Master’s degree in Public Health, international development, Information Technology, economics and/or finance, or a related subject;
  • 08-10 years of working experience working for a governmental, intergovernmental and/or non-governmental organization in health sector including experience in fundraising and donor relations;
  • Having an understanding of technology implementation in public health sector like EMR, EHR, HMIS, etc would be preferred
  • Significant experience managing engagements with senior level political and bureaucratic officials in countries, clients and domain areas of interest
  • Relevant knowledge of funding procedures and priorities of Ministry of Health, Government departments, international organizations and major donors;
  • Should have a flair for business development through proposal / grant writing and proactive outreach to the potential funders. Should be comfortable in making an elevator pitch to external stakeholders.
  • Given the nature of the job maintaining personal flexibility to meet deadlines is key. Willingness to travel as required and manage many multiple tasks and client requirements simultaneously is required.
  • Experience of working with Ministry of Health and donor funded projects is a must
  • Experience with Africa CDC, Africa Union, UN agencies, The Global Fund, KEMRI, etc would be an asset
